Transaction 642c7a3f824c9c343af626fa29d8a7668f90ba9c018a6462bcd111f7b8a5c841

1 Input
1 Outputs
  • 642c7a3f824c9c343af626fa29d8a7668f90ba9c018a6462bcd111f7b8a5c841:0
  • value  43235488
    address  1EGvcDFCgpwqCqpnztxySanWgSes6pFu1a